Quick Stats for Bethesda specific information
Population 55,277Median Age 41.4 yrsHousehold Size: 2.30
Avg Commute: 28.2 minAvg Income $99,102Avg Home Value: $396,400
July High: 88.5°FJanuary Low: 24.2°F

The Bethesda Market

Since the District of Columbia’s suburbs are home to hundreds of thousands of people who work in the nation’s capital, this is the main group of people real estate developers are targeting. You may find this obvious as you search through your options for sale in Bethesda. The median value for a Bethesda home is just under $400,000, so be prepared to make an investment of nearly half a million dollars at the very least. There are a number of homes that value more than this, some at upwards of one million dollars, depending on the age, size and design. Bethesda homes come in all shapes and sizes, including traditional and contemporary estates, quaint brick “starter” homes, Victorian homes and others. This city is home to many upscale communities as well, each of which have their own community rules and regulations. Apartments and condominiums are also available throughout the city, so whatever type of housing you are looking for, you can find it in Bethesda.

The Bethesda Community

Bethesda is home to a number of prominent institutions, including the National Naval Medical Center and the National Institute of Health. These two institutions alone provide many jobs for Bethesda residents and people of other DC suburbs. The city also boasts many recreational facilities and parks, as well as a number of prominent private clubs, including Congressional, Burning Tree, Chevy Chase and Columbia. There are real estate opportunities at these and other private clubs if a private community is the type of housing you are interested in. Bethesda’s easy access to the D.C. Metro system provides convenient transportation to Washington for work and all the cultural and historical attractions the nation’s capital has to offer.
